Nagios配置文件說明
nagios配置文件說明
因為nagios-2.x與nagios-3.x配置文件有區(qū)別,在此敘述的是3.2中文版。
在nagios/etc下有
cgi.cgf cgi的配置文件
nagios.cgf nagios的主配置文件
htpasswd.users 登陸驗證使用的用戶和密碼
nagiosgraph.cfg
ndo2db.cfg nagios采集的數據寫到數據庫的插件ndo的配置文件
ndomod.cfg nagios采集到的數據讀出,然后交給ndo2db的配置文件
nrpe.cfg nrpe采集本機的數據的配置文件
resource.cfg 外部命令資源配置文件
objects目錄下 這個目錄下的定義nagios采集數據的配置文件
commands.cfg 這個是定義每個插件使用和報警的定義的
contacts.cfg 這個是聯系定義模板
localhost.cfg 這個是本機監(jiān)控模板
printer.cfg 這個是打印機監(jiān)控模板
templates.cfg 這個是對監(jiān)控的采集時間、聯系人、狀態(tài)檢查機制等的模板
timeperiods.cfg 這個是監(jiān)控所使用的時間模板
windows.cfg 這個是windows服務器監(jiān)控模板
switch.cfg 這個是監(jiān)控switch或router的監(jiān)控模板(需要使用到mrtg)
在templates.cfg這個配置文件中定義有一下幾個模板,在自己定義的監(jiān)控的服務就用寫那么多,直接使用use 下面的模板就可以,在nagios中使用的是繼承的關系。
generic-contact
generic-host
linux-server linux服務器模板
windows-server windows服務器模板
generic-printer 打印機模板
generic-switch 交換機路由器模板
generic-service 服務模板
local-service 本機的服務
【編輯推薦】


















